a mate of mine had a beardie x border x grey 3/4 greyhound in the 80s, it was 27in fawn rough coated strong dog. It was good on rabbits, fox, hare, and few deer. It looked like a bit yank stag hound . It had good wind for 3/4 bred would run all night, and not bad on daytime hare, and smash foxes no prob. It was great dog nice temp, i think the beardie in the mix was strong, it was not like alot of borders which can be over sensitve, he was head strong really bit like bullxs that ive had. He died of cancer at 8 years old shame went quick, if you could get 1 like him he is what i would call alrounder :yes:
